苹果CMS多服务器负载均衡配置指南:,本文详细介绍了苹果CMS(Content Management System)的多服务器负载均衡配置,负载均衡可确保内容的高效分发,提升网站性能与稳定性,需确认服务器环境与硬件需求,选择合适的负载均衡器,如Nginx或HAProxy,并进行配置,配置虚拟主机以隔离不同网站,实施流量分配策略,优化响应时间与并发量,文中提供了步骤与注意事项,助力开发者轻松配置多服务器负载均衡。
随着Web应用的快速发展,单台服务器已经难以满足日益增长的高并发和大数据处理需求,苹果CMS作为一种流行的内容管理系统(CMS),在面临大规模用户访问时,必须进行有效的多服务器负载均衡配置,以确保系统的稳定性和可用性。
了解负载均衡的重要性
在多服务器环境下,负载均衡能够将用户请求均匀地分配到多个服务器上,避免单点故障和过载现象,通过负载均衡,可以提高系统的处理能力、响应速度和吞吐量,从而提升用户体验。
选择合适的负载均衡器
在选择苹果CMS的多服务器负载均衡配置时,首先要考虑的是负载均衡器的性能和稳定性,常见的负载均衡器有Nginx、HAProxy等,这些负载均衡器具有良好的性能、可扩展性和稳定性,能够满足苹果CMS的需求。
配置负载均衡策略
在多服务器环境下,需要配置合适的负载均衡策略以确保请求均匀分布,常见的负载均衡策略有轮询(Round Robin)、加权轮询(Weighted Round Robin)、最少连接(Least Connections)等,对于苹果CMS,可以根据服务器的性能和负载情况选择合适的策略。
可以使用Nginx的加权轮询策略,将请求按服务器的处理能力分配权重,从而实现更合理的负载均衡。
配置虚拟主机
虚拟主机是通过DNS解析和HTTP重写等技术,在单个物理服务器上运行多个Web应用程序,在苹果CMS的多服务器负载均衡配置中,可以为每个虚拟主机配置独立的服务器进程和数据库实例,实现隔离和资源共享。
实现会话保持
在多服务器环境下,保持用户会话的一致性是一个挑战,为了解决这个问题,可以实现会话保持机制,如使用数据库、缓存或Cookie来记录用户会话信息,在苹果CMS中,可以将用户的会话信息存储在Redis等高性能缓存中,以实现高效的会话保持。
监控和优化
配置好负载均衡后,需要对系统进行持续的监控和优化,通过收集和分析服务器性能指标,如CPU利用率、内存使用率、网络带宽等,可以及时发现并解决潜在问题,还可以根据实际情况调整负载均衡策略和配置,以提高系统的整体性能。
苹果CMS多服务器负载均衡配置是保障系统稳定性和可用性的关键环节,通过选择合适的负载均衡器、配置负载均衡策略、实现虚拟主机和会话保持以及持续监控和优化,可以确保苹果CMS在高并发和大数据处理场景下提供高效、稳定的服务。